Kick Those Pesky Lice to the Curb!

Dealing with head lice can be a real nightmare. These tiny critters can infest your scalp quickly, causing itching and discomfort. But don't worry! With the right methods, you can {eradicateliminate these pesky parasites for good.

First, inspect your child's scalp carefully in search of lice and their eggs. Use a fine-toothed nit picker to locate them. Next, apply a medicated shampoo or lotion specifically designed for head lice.

Moreover, sanitize all bedding, clothing, and effects in water above 130°F and tumble dry them on high intensity. Vacuum carpets and furniture to remove any stray lice or eggs.

Last but not least, monitor your child's scalp regularly for any signs of reinfestation. With these expert tips and tricks, you can thoroughly eradicate head lice and keep your family lice-free!
